Bacombe Hill Local Nature Reserve is a beautiful patch of chalk grassland that boasts lovely views towards the Vale of Aylesbury. It is a Site of Special Scientific Interest due to its grassland, which supports some rare flowers and butterflies. The reserve is also renowned for its orchids.
Just a short walk from Wendover, this is a lovely spot to bring a picnic. If you're feeling energetic, the marvellous viewpoint of Coombe Hill is just a little way further up the path.

Nice gentle walk uphill with downland, scrub and woodland on the central Chilterns’ escarpment. It has a mix of mature beech woodland at the top of the climb. Waymarked as Ridgeway.
